WebMay 16, 2024 · 12. Red-breasted Sapsucker. Just like a red-headed woodpecker, a red-breasted sapsucker has the same outlook for both genders. It has a redhead that merges into the white belly. There is a small white patch right in front of the eye. It has a black back and wings with a vertical white pattern on the shoulder. WebJan 31, 2024 · A small bird, males stand out thanks to a dollop of red on their faces that diminishes as it stretches down their necks and breasts. Females are all brown with light striping on their breasts. Male House Finches are easily confused with similar-looking Purple Finches, but this handy guide will keep you straight. The … sluggers bar chicago wrigleyWebThe mute swan is one of the heaviest flying birds. It measures between 145 and 160 centimetres (57-63 inches) in length, with the male swan (cob) being larger than the female (pen). The wingspan is up to 240 centimetres (94 inches).
